Output e14c64fb7e96daf69a086782178e28548ef96699f0c369e55839e9aa7236894e:0

value
1093425
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25f2aa27649e2832e67bed64c4471cb224c924e3 OP_EQUAL
address
359fdH55oAM61sDzKXjsBse35JawJp4h86
transaction
e14c64fb7e96daf69a086782178e28548ef96699f0c369e55839e9aa7236894e
spent
true